About the role
Provide forensic consulting services requiring Civil Engineering expertise for insurance, legal, industrial, and other clients. Assess and determine the cause and origin of structural failures and/or damage, building envelope failures and/or damage, and construction defects, as well as determine the extent and repairability of such failures and/or damage. Provide oral and written reports of findings and, when needed, expert testimony. Manage multiple projects.
Responsibilities
- Perform the investigation and analysis of residential, commercial, and industrial properties for the purpose of resolving legal matters and claims.
- Perform forensic assignments within the field of civil engineering and/or construction expertise based upon a scope of work and budget prepared by the consultant and agreed upon by the client in advance of performing the work.
- Field Investigations: Study and determine the cause and origin of construction defects or structural failures and/or damage, building envelope failures and/or damage, as well as determine the extent and repairability of such failures and/or damage. This includes:
- Gathering photographic evidence.
- Conducting investigations to document on-site conditions.
- In-person and/or telephone interviews.
- Overseeing field testing.
- Review of construction and/or design drawings, contracts, or specifications.
- Reviewing historical documentation.
- Prepare oral and written reports to document the causes of failure and/or damage, extent of loss, associated repair scope, and/or recommended remediation. Provide opinions and expert testimony in litigation matters.
- Manage multiple projects, coordinating with other experts and supports as needed to produce client reports in a timely manner.
- Ensure procedure is being followed and perform safety due diligence of the project during the time it is being completed.
- Initiate, develop, and maintain mutually beneficial client relationships.
